Antillean Fruit-eating Bat vs Iberian Mole
Brachyphylla cavernarum compared with Talpa occidentalis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Antillean Fruit-eating Bat | Iberian Mole |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(động vật) | Animalia (động vật)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(động vật có dây sống) | Chordata (động vật có dây sống) |
| Class same | Mammalia (lớp Thú) | Mammalia (lớp Thú) |
| Order | Chiroptera (bộ Dơi) | Soricomorpha (Bộ Chuột chù)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Talpidae |
| Genus | Brachyphylla | Talpa |
| Species | Brachyphylla cavernarum | Talpa occidentalis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Antillean Fruit-eating Bat and Iberian Mole share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(lớp Thú)
